The Private Jet Traveler Report 2018 seeks to explain the various private aviation options available to wealthy consumers from full and fractional ownership to Jet Cards, on-demand charter and commercial first class
Researcher Wealth-X and VistaJet, which offers a high-end Jet Card membership program, earlier this week released The Private Jet Traveler Report 2018, a global perspective on who flies privately and how. Since the research was based in part on the VistaJet clientele, I am not sure it represents the entire industry (VistaJet’s sweet spot is long-hauls and 3+ hour trips on SuperMid and Large Jets). However, it does provide some interesting insights into why folks fly privately, none of which may be a surprise to you as a regular user of private jet services, but does dispel a few champagne and caviar myths.
